Type | Camcorder |
---|---|
Optical Zoom | 10 x |
Digital Zoom | 200 x |
Focus Adjustment | Automatic, manual |
Display Type | LCD |
Sensor | CCD |
Exposure Control | Automatic, manual |
Video Resolution | 720 x 576 pixels |
LCD Screen Size | 2.5-inch |
Connector Type | USB |
Viewfinder Type | Color |
Effective Pixels | 1.33 MP |
Viewfinder | Color |
Recording Media | Mini DV |
Focus | Auto, manual |
White Balance | Automatic, Manual |
Microphone Type | Stereo |
Interface | USB |
Battery | Lithium-ion |
